Transaction 1ecffaa3c3c459915057cce17b967296da5cc0470020a6c1609a7bb875520652

1 Input
2 Outputs
  • 1ecffaa3c3c459915057cce17b967296da5cc0470020a6c1609a7bb875520652:0
  • value  513105
    address  1Lhp6kQN1MYrRGQ3c81Vbgi9ZKhznXPygm
  • 1ecffaa3c3c459915057cce17b967296da5cc0470020a6c1609a7bb875520652:1
  • value  812660
    address  1FFzM1nUbrYXELHvCCRRvRykHyKPe9GE4S